Looking on the bright side:
-Burgess did come on at the end of the year.
-TBC had a great year, and the Pats had enough faith to pay him some serious $$
-Cunningham may contribute year 1 as a rusher (I'm skeptical of him starting but he does bring athleticism)
-Their inside pass rush should improve with Warren and Lewis
-Ninkovich could continue to develop
Don't give up hope on account of losing Shawn Crable.
